How to Get S-Rank on Missions
When it comes to Missions and Side Quests in Valkyrie Elysium, the main thing that determines rank at the end is how well players do from start to finish, just like in the Devil May Cry series. Valkyrie Elysium is well tuned so that players do not have to play perfectly to get an S-Rank, but there are several factors that they should keep in mind if they want to get as many S-Ranks as possible. When completing a mission, the following things are taken into account to determine rank:
Time Items Used Damage Taken Divine Arts Used Einherjar Summoned Successful Technical Defends Kills Max Combo Count Deaths
Some factors are scored more heavily than others. Kills, Divine Arts, and Successful Technical Defends will help boost the score, but speed is far more important when it comes to getting a good rank. The faster a Mission or Side Quest is completed, the higher the score next to Time. Then there are three factors that will subtract from the final score. These three factors are Item use, Deaths, and Damage Taken.
So, for Valkyrie Elysium players looking to achieve S-Rank on Missions, they will want to avoid taking damage as much as possible. Having only Light damage taken instead of Medium damage can potentially make all the difference between getting A-Rank or S-Rank. By doing this, players will not need to use items to heal themselves and that will also help to improve their score. Finally, the last thing that Valkyrie Elysium players will need to do to get S-Rank is avoid dying. Dying has a significant penalty, so players will need to take time and potentially do the Mission a few times in a row in order to get S-Rank.
Is There a Reward For Getting S-Rank?
Unfortunately, the rank given at the end of a mission is purely for bragging rights. There are no items or unique cosmetic rewards for getting S-Rank on one or more missions. However, there is an Achievement/Trophy to obtain S-Rank on all Missions and Side Quests in the game. So, aside from doing it for the sake of it, there aren’t any rewards for S-Rank unless players happen to be Achievement/Trophy hunters.
